    FWIT I have a Model 637 and a PM9 and neither are really comfortable in my jeans pocket. When I compare the two the PM9 is actually more likely to print than the revolver. To offset this I use an inexpensive Uncle Mike's pocket holster; one without the belt clip. If I have a choice I prefer IWB carry for the PM9 but as you know sometimes that's not a good option.

    Between the 637 and the PM9 I'm more likely to carry the PM9 because its easier to carry a spare magazine than to carry a speed loader or handful of loose rounds in your pocket for the revolver.

    I carry my PM9 in jeans pocket frequently. As a matter of fact, that and a sports coat breast pocket is about the only places I do carry that gun. That is the reason I got that gun. In a pocket holster, you'll have a bulge, but no gun outline. I have carried my wifes 637 a couple of times, and it works fine too as long as you get ha holster to cover the cylinder and flatten the counter out. It is a bit lighter than the PM9, but the PM9 is thinner. Either should work for you.
